A Frozen Dairy Dessert Bar is a popular, pre-portioned frozen treat, typically a creamy bar on a stick. It is made from a base of dairy ingredients like milk, cream, and sugar, often combined with flavorings such as vanilla, chocolate, or fruit purees. While enjoyed globally, this format is a staple in convenience stores and freezer aisles worldwide.

🍽️ Nutrition at a glance

This dessert is generally high in carbohydrates from added sugars and fat from the dairy content, with a modest amount of protein. A standard bar provides key nutrients like calcium and vitamin D, and a typical serving ranges from 150 to 250 calories.
